Wakefield, Baltimore, MD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wakefield?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Wakefield Studio Apartments | $1,146 | $960 | $1,449 |
| Wakefield 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,270 | $855 | $1,550 |
Wakefield 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,401 | $775 | $2,300 |
| Wakefield 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,748 | $895 | $2,299 |
